Skinners Point is a cape in Kent County, Maryland. Skinners Point is situated nearby to the hamlet New Yarmouth, as well as near the locality Hidden Acres.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Rock Hall, is a waterfront town located directly on the National Chesapeake Scenic Byway in Kent County, Maryland, United States. The population was 1,310 at the 2010 census.

Edesville is an unincorporated community and census-designated place in Kent County, Maryland, United States. Its population was 169 as of the 2010 census. Edesville is situated 3 miles north of Skinners Point.
